MIDLAND BANK OF KANSAS Failed 1993
What happened
MIDLAND BANK OF KANSAS of MISSION, KS was closed on 1993-04-02. The FDIC was named receiver.
Resolution: Payout / Insured deposits — FDIC paid insured deposits directly to depositors
Deposits were transferred to BANK IV KANSAS NATIONAL (WICHITA, KS). Customers became depositors of the acquiring bank automatically.
